The Client Validation team develops the AI-native verification platform and testing infrastructure powering Google’s mission-critical web, mobile, and multiplatform client applications. We build the foundational runtimes, browser/mobile automation systems, and visual assertion engines that ensure products used by billions of people daily remain fast, reliable, and visually flawless.

As AI coding assistants and autonomous code generation models accelerate software creation to superhuman speeds, the primary bottleneck in engineering has fundamentally shifted: writing code is no longer the hardest constraint--verifying that it works, looks right, and integrates cleanly across heterogeneous web and mobile ecosystems is.

In this role, you will lead the architecture and implementation of closed-loop agentic validation infrastructure. Rather than treating testing as a post-build step, your work transforms verification into an active, self-healing feedback loop.
